50 MUIC Students Attend Dance Workshop

A total of 50 members of the Mahidol University International College (MUIC) Dance Club held a dance workshop for several days in May, June and July from 6:00 pm to 8:00 pm at Room 2303, MUIC Building 1.

The participants had an opportunity to meet many professional dance instructors from different dance studios and learn from them various dance styles, choreography and techniques to improve their dance skills during the sessions held on May 17, June 8, 13, 22 and  July 6, 2023. The club invited five professional instructors:

·      P’ Kwang @kzgirl_kzworld from Dmaniac Studio brought hip-hop groove and move so that everyone can learn another style of hip-hop.

·      P’ Best @ismybest, a choreographer who has created many unique dance moves, came to teach street jazz choreography.

·      P’ Sophie @stothesophie, a co-founder of Rhythmique Dance Camp, taught an intermediate open choreographing.

·      P’ Korn @korngoodboi, an instructor from Studiozoom39, Maniac Studio and Fave Dance Studio, came to teach his own choreography.

·      P’ Bell @bellchynt, a choreographer and dance teacher at Minimize Studio, BeatsboxBKK, Fave Studio, and Myx Studio taught her own choreography and dancing style.

The club asked dance enthusiasts to stay tuned for its activities for the 1st Trimester, Academic Year 2023-2024.
